Q: What makes shingled cell technology better than standard flexible panels?
A: Conventional flex panels lose approximately 3-5% of active area to silver busbars and cell gaps. Shingled imbrication overlaps cells like roof tiles, eliminating dead zones. This delivers higher wattage per square meter and creates a seamless visual appearance preferred by premium outdoor brands.
Q: Is the white backsheet purely aesthetic or functional?
A: Both. White ETFE/polyester composite reduces operating temperature by up to 8°C in direct sun compared to black backsheets. Cooler cells maintain higher voltage output in desert and equatorial environments. Black variant prioritizes visual integration with dark gear and architectural surfaces.
